When you get a quote for landscaping, the final number depends on a few moving parts. The total square footage of your yard is the biggest factor, followed by the specific types of plants, hardscaping materials, or irrigation systems you choose. If your property requires significant grading, clearing away heavy debris, or accessibility challenges for our equipment, those tasks add labor hours. Landscape lighting involves installing low-voltage electrical fixtures to illuminate pathways, trees, and architectural features of your home. Beyond aesthetics, it adds safety by lighting up dark corners and uneven ground. You should consider this if you want to use your outdoor space after dark or need to improve your home security. During the heat of summer, our focus shifts to hydration and lawn health. We monitor irrigation timers to ensure plants aren't stressed by the sun, and we keep up with routine mowing to prevent weeds from taking over. If your yard needs a quick color boost, we can install heat-tolerant annuals that stay bright even during July and August.
Pea gravel landscaping in Portland involves using small, smooth, rounded stones for pathways, patios, or decorative ground cover. It offers excellent drainage, which is beneficial in our rainy climate, and creates an attractive, natural look. For Oregon yards like those in Portland, landscape rocks that handle moisture and complement the lush greenery are ideal. Options include basalt, granite, and various types of river rock. These rocks offer good drainage and can be used for pathways, borders, or decorative accents.
